Police in Uttar Pradesh report that the UP Special Task Force (STF) kills a wanted criminal, Bhanu Pratap Singh, during an encounter in Ayodhya. According to the reports, Singh was wanted in multiple cases and carried a cash reward for arrest. The Hindustan Times accounts identify him as Bhanu Pratap Singh, also known by the alias “Bablu,” and state that he is a native of Gorakhpur. The police describe him as facing numerous criminal charges, including serious offences such as murder, robbery and extortion. One report cites a bounty of ₹1.70 lakh linked to Singh, while another refers to a ₹1.9 lakh bounty. After the encounter, the police confirm Singh’s death at the scene and present the killing as part of enforcement action against a long-time wanted suspect.
